how to use rosettadesign to do mutations on protein structure
#1

Dear all:

I am learning to use rosettadesign to do mutations on protein structure. I do not know how to prepare the resfile. In my protein, I only need to do two mutations, for examle, V42M and M24V. In such kind of case , how the resfile looks like?

I prepared one like following:

ALLAA
start
24 A NOTAA V
42 B NOTAA M

could that make sense? Thanks a lot.

The resfile format looks fine( it should not all be on one line but that looks like a web formatting error ). Is the problem that you are getting mutations at positions 24 and 42 but they are not the desired mutations? If so try

ALLAA

start

24 A PIKAA M

43 B PIKAA V

Actually, if you only want to make a double mutant, this is what you want in your resfile:

NATAA

start

24 A PIKAA M

43 B PIKAA V

The default NATAA will allow non-mutated residues to repack around your mutations, whereas the default ALLAA would have caused all residues everywhere to be designed, resulting in many mutations (not just the 2 you want).

Also, are you working on a dimer? If not, you probably don't want 2 different chain IDs (A & B) in your resfile. If it's a dimer and the mutations are on different subunits, you are fine. Also, just a little tip. You might want to specify NATRO as the default, and then use NATAA only for specific residues near your mutations (I get better results that way).
